Camping in Jaisalmer
Jaisalmer is known as the Golden City of Rajasthan due to its sandstone architecture that gives the city a golden glow during the day. And the most popular of the golden architectures is the Jaisalmer Fort, adorned in golden-honey sandstone, standing tall over the city.
Then, there is the famous Sam Sand Dunes here that is a hotspot for many desert adventures in Rajasthan. Jaisalmer is also famous for its sprawling, silent nights graced by the giant moon and the many sparkling stars.
Camping in Pushkar
Pushkar is unlike anything else in Rajasthan. It is the camel capital of India, famous for the annual Camel Fair that takes place there. It is also a major pilgrimage town for Hindus, home to many holy lakes and hundreds of templates that dot the map.
These streets bustle with prayers, bells and drums throughout the day. And surrounding it is the vast Thar Desert that is just as silent. This offers you a camping opportunity that is a splendid blend of the rustic culture and arid beauty of Rajasthan.
Camping in Jodhpur
The historic city of Jodhpur, known as the ‘Blue City of Rajasthan,’ is famous for its blue architecture, imposing palaces and the vibrant markets. Here, you’ll find the blue-lined, scented alleys and many loud markets offering gorgeous handicrafts.
And step out of the old city of Jodhpur and you are treated to the stunning Thar desert where many campsites are pitched. While camping here, you get to explore the old city and watch the Mehrangarh Fort stand imposingly over the city, obstructing the starry sky.
Adventures in Rajasthan: Camel Safari in Rajasthan
One of the must-do things in Rajasthan is the camel safari. This easy-going activity is usually included in the camping packages. On these safaris, you ride camels into the folds of the Thar Desert’s sand dunes, to witness the scorching landscape away from the population.
And on these safaris, you also get to visit many quaint villages that still preserve the rich, rustic heritage of Rajasthan. Here, you experience the warm hospitality that Rajasthan is known for!

Camping in Rajasthan: Best time to go
The best time to go camping in Rajasthan is during the winter season from November to February. During these months, the weather is warm during the day and cold during the night. This is the most comfortable season to go camping in Rajasthan.
Camping during the summer season can be done but the temperatures rise too high during the day, making it an uncomfortable and tiring experience. Hence, the winter season is recommended as the best time to visit Rajasthan for camping.
